The Camas house plan is complete! The happy couple moved into their Craftsman stylehome over the 4th of July holiday. “We really enjoyed the construction process and making this a home for us with our own personal touches. The crew from Gansen Construction were both professional and fun”, said Mrs. C.

The couple modified the original design to accommodate the lot, trim construction costs, and accommodate their living style. Changes included a full mirror reverse, adding french doors in the foyer accessing the bedroom which will be used as a music room, modifying the owners’ suite bathroom and walk-in closet area, and pulled the front of the house forward and straightened out the rear wall of the house. The Markham – Plan #30-575

Stone veneer bases support the tapered columns fronting this Craftsman-style bungalow home plan. Inside, the living room links to the dining room, which is open to a sunny nook and kitchen. A cozy window seat nestles into an alcove in the nook. Owners’ suite amenities include a walk-in closet and spa tub.
From the street, the Markham has the appearance of a totally symmetrical Craftsman-style bungalow with an attached porte cochere. Telling details are the stone veneer bases supporting tapered columns, exposed rafter tails where the roof joins the wall, a gabled dormer, and windows with smaller panes in their upper halves.
